Feehan, Phyllis (Sorrentino) Of Everett on December 8, age 94. Beloved wife of the late Robert L. Feehan. Loving mother of Marie Feehan and her husband Richard Greene and Barbara Capelotti and her husband Michael. Sister of Peter Sorrentino and the late Concetta Sullivan. Also survived by 3 granddaughters: Lynn Giachinta, Melissa Pingaro and Jennifer Lombardi and her husband Saverio; 3 great granddaughters: Michaela, Emma and Ava and cousin Gloria Harrington. A wake will be held at Salvatore Rocco & Sons Funeral Home, 331 Main Street on Wednesday, December 13 from 8:30 to 10:00 am, followed by a Funeral Mass in St. Anthony Church, Everett at 10:30 am. Relatives and friends are kindly invited. Interment will be in the Holy Cross Cemetery, Malden.

In lieu of flowers, please make donations to Attn: Development Office, St. Anthony Shrine, 100 Arch Street, Boston, MA  02110.
